O Adobe não possui um recurso de processamento de lote embutido projetado especificamente para * processamento de áudio simultâneo *, como você pode encontrar nas ferramentas da linha de comando. O processamento em lote da Adobe Audition opera sequencialmente, processando um arquivo após o outro. Embora não seja um processamento paralelo, você pode otimizá -lo para eficiência:
Otimizando o processamento em lote da Adobe Audition para velocidade: 1.
Cadeia de processamento eficiente: Minimize o número de efeitos em sua cadeia de processamento. Cada efeito adiciona tempo de processamento. Se você puder combinar efeitos (por exemplo, usando um único compressor multiband em vez de vários compressores de banda individual), faça -o.
2.
efeitos complexos de pré-renderização: Para efeitos muito intensivos computacionalmente (como alguns reverb ou reverbs de convolução), considere torná-los separadamente como uma etapa de pré-processamento. Isso pode reduzir significativamente o tempo de processamento em lote, especialmente com muitos arquivos. Renderize o efeito em um único arquivo e use esse arquivo de áudio renderizado no seu processo em lote.
3.
Processo em lotes menores (se necessário): Se você tiver um número verdadeiramente enorme de arquivos, considere dividi -los em lotes menores. Isso pode ajudar no gerenciamento da RAM e impedir a instabilidade do sistema. A audição pode travar ou desacelerar significativamente se tentar lidar com muitos arquivos de uma só vez.
4. Aceleração de hardware
: Certifique -se de ter RAM suficiente e uma CPU poderosa (especialmente vários núcleos). A audição pode aproveitar o processamento de vários núcleos até certo ponto. Uma placa gráfica dedicada (GPU) com suporte CUDA ou OpenCL também pode acelerar determinados processos, dependendo dos efeitos utilizados. Verifique as preferências da audição para ver se a aceleração do hardware está ativada e otimizada para o seu sistema.
5.
visualizações de alta qualidade versus baixa qualidade: Ao visualizar seu processo de lote, o uso de visualizações de menor qualidade pode acelerar o processo de visualização. Isso não afeta a qualidade do áudio final renderizada, apenas a visualização.
6. Formato do arquivo
: O processamento de tamanhos de arquivo menores será mais rápido. Se seus arquivos de origem forem grandes, considere convertê -los em um formato mais compactado (como MP3) *apenas para a etapa de processamento de lote *. Em seguida, recoda-se para o formato final desejado após a conclusão do lote. Esta é uma troca:processamento mais rápido, mas uma codificação sem perdas para o formato final será necessária.
7.
otimize seu sistema: Verifique se o seu sistema está funcionando sem problemas com muito espaço no disco rígido livre. Feche os aplicativos desnecessários durante o processamento do lote.
Alternativas para processamento paralelo verdadeiro: Para um processamento verdadeiramente paralelo de muitos arquivos de áudio, considere ferramentas de linha de comando como:
*
Sox: Uma poderosa e versátil ferramenta de processamento de áudio de linha de plataforma cruzada. Você pode escrever scripts para processar vários arquivos simultaneamente.
*
ffmpeg: Principalmente uma ferramenta de vídeo, mas extremamente capaz de processamento de áudio e operações em lote. Permite processamento paralelo.
*
python com bibliotecas: Use Python com bibliotecas como `Librosa` ou` PyDub` para criar scripts personalizados para processamento de áudio paralelo. Isso oferece mais controle, mas requer conhecimento de programação.
Essas ferramentas de linha de comando oferecem velocidades de processamento significativamente mais rápidas para um grande número de arquivos devido à sua capacidade de lidar com vários arquivos simultaneamente. Aprender um deles será um investimento que vale a pena lidar regularmente com tarefas de processamento de áudio em larga escala. Eles são a abordagem mais eficiente do seu problema.